"Bird Dog" is a song written by Boudleaux Bryant and recorded by the Everly Brothers. It was released in 1958 and was a #1 hit on the Billboard Country Chart. The song also hit number two on the U. S. Billboard Hot 100 as well as peaking at number two for three weeks on the R&B charts. The song deals with the singer's dismay that a boy by the name of Johnny is trying to take his girlfriend away. The singer calls him a bird dog as a result of his behavior. The musical structure is relatively unusual in that it has a 12 bar blues stanza and an 8 bar blues chorus. more »
